Discovery
The discovery phase allows
the team members of a project to develop a full
understanding of a client's short term and long
term goals, audiences and competitors. It also
allows the team to further define the challenge
and the direction and plan for the project to
proceed in. Deliverables for this phase include
some of the following:
:: Target audience and
competitor analysis
:: High-level business, technology & design
goals
:: Project calendar, goals, roles & responsibilities
:: Project extranet for open and easy project
communication
Information Architect/Prototyping
The architect phase builds
a blue print for the rest of the project. After
the discovery phase, the team has good directives
for creating a map or prototype that is unique
and extremely focused on the project goals and
needs. Deliverables for this phase include some
of the following:
:: Target user personae and
Use-Case Scenarios
:: Information Architecture and sitemap development
:: Interface prototypes(page schematics) for
both website and content management system
:: Print concept boards
:: Technology guidelines
Design
Once the blue print or prototype
is created, the team begins to build a branded
personae for the project. Using stakeholders and
users we explore different ideas. Then we refine
and expand upon the design until everything is
just right. At last we document the principles
of the solution or system. Deliverables for this
phase include some of the following:
:: Design concepts or prototypes
:: Style guide and production guidelines
:: Brand development and recommendations
:: Photography recommendations or photo-shoot
Build
During the build phase it all
finally comes together. We create and gain approval
on all final content and details of the project.
The production team begins to assemble all of
the pieces and the build team begins to put them
all together. Deliverables for this phase include
some of the following:
:: Creation of all support imagery,
iconic images and graphic elements
:: Editorial content
:: Creation of media rich files such as flash
or director files
:: Development of unique and custom content
management system/tools
:: Technical files in appropriate platform:
HTML, CSS, JavaScript, XML, XSL, ASP, .NET
:: Technical brief
QA
Testing is something we take
very seriously at Myelo. Throughout the whole
process our decisions and choices are tested and
validated, but here is where we put it through
the final grind. Internal Myelo team testing happens
first where we run a website through the user
scenario and on all of the proposed platforms.
For print projects we have our scrutinizing team
review the final proof for any missed detail.
Once it passes our test, it goes on to the client
team for their own testing. Only when everything
is good to go do we launch or print. Deliverables
for this phase include some of the following:
:: Internal QA testing
:: Soft launch QA testing support
